About this campaign

Drs. Thomas and Colette Duggan were devoted parents to four children and proud grandparents to seven grandchildren. Thomas Duggan (July 1927 – July 2000) was a professor at Wayne State University, known for his passion for research in faith and sociology. Colette Duggan (July 1940 – April 2026) began her career as a public health nurse serving the communities of Detroit before transitioning into education at Henry Ford Community College. She later joined the Rehabilitation Institute of Michigan, where she made meaningful contributions through her research on quality of life for patients with spinal cord and traumatic brain injuries. Faith and service were central to their lives. Colette, in particular, dedicated countless hours volunteering with St. Joseph’s Catholic Church and the Archdiocese of Detroit, always seeking to uplift and support others.

Clean Water Program

Why clean water campaigns matter.

Clean water campaigns help communities replace unsafe rivers, ponds, and shallow wells with dependable water access.

Embrace Relief's clean water work includes new wells, well repairs, field verification, annual maintenance, and donor reporting.

Cutaway view showing how a clean water well reaches underground water

Deep-aquifer wells help reduce exposure to surface contamination and waterborne illness.

Nearby water access gives time back to families, especially women and girls.

Full well projects can include naming, photos, location details, completion reporting, warranty, and annual maintenance.
